Show
Ignore:
Timestamp:
07/07/08 09:19:35 (5 months ago)
Author:
rob
Message:

Moved start and finish message into Job as methods

Files:
1 modified

Legend:

Unmodified
Added
Removed
  • trunk/peppy/lib/processmanager.py

    r1461 r1464  
    119119    debuglevel = 0 
    120120     
     121    # Use the unicode rightward double arrow as a delimiter 
     122    arrow = u"\u21d2 " 
     123     
    121124    def __init__(self, cmd, working_dir, job_output): 
    122125        self.pid = None 
     
    129132        self.stderr = None 
    130133        self.exit_code = 0 
     134     
     135    def getStartMessage(self): 
     136        return self.arrow + _("Started %s on %s") % (self.cmd, time.asctime(time.localtime(time.time()))) + "\n" 
     137 
     138    def getFinishMessage(self): 
     139        return self.arrow + _("exit code = %s") % self.exit_code + "\n" + self.arrow + _("Finished %s on %s") % (self.cmd, time.asctime(time.localtime(time.time()))) + "\n" 
    131140 
    132141    def run(self, text=""):